首页|嵌入式系统|显示技术|模拟IC/电源|元件与制造|其他IC/制程|消费类电子|无线/通信|汽车电子|工业控制|医疗电子|测试测量
首页 > 分享下载 > 常用文档 > 嵌入式操作系统VxWorks中TFFS文件系统的构建

嵌入式操作系统VxWorks中TFFS文件系统的构建

资料介绍
嵌入式系统论文

嵌入式操作系统VxWorks中TFFS文件系统的构建
摘要:目前的嵌入式系统多使用FLASH作为主存,因此,如何有效管理FLASH上的数据非
常重要。文章以MX29LV160BT芯片为例,讨论了在VxWorks操作系统下Nor Flash上建立T
FFS文件系统的一般步骤,从而为FLASH上的数据管理提供了理想的选择方式,同时也为
开发者和用户升级程序提供了方便。

关键词:VxWorks  Flash  MTD  TFFS   文件系统

嵌入式系统正随着Internet的发展而在各个领域得到广泛的应用,作为一个优秀的操作
系统,VxWorks实现了比其他实时操作系统更好的有效性、商用性、可裁减性以及互操作
性,广泛应用在通信、军事、航空、航天等高精尖技术及实时性要求极高的领域中,如
卫星通讯、军事演习、弹道制导、飞机导航等。
如今越来越多的嵌入式操作系统中,通常都使用FLASH作为主存介质。许多开发者和用户
为了方便以后升级用户程序,通常在FLASH上建立TFFS文件系统,建立文件系统后,我们
就可以象在windows操作系统下对硬盘操作一样,进行数据的拷贝、删除以及文件的建立
等操作。
NOR和NAND是现在市场上两种主要的非易失闪存技术。Intel于1988年首先开发出NOR fl
ash技术,彻底改变了原先有EPROM和EEPROM一统天下的局面。NOR的特点是芯片内执行X
IP execute In Place,这样应用程序可以直接在flash闪存内运行,不必再把代码读到
系统RAM中。NOR的传输效率很高,在1~4MB的小容量时具有很高的成本效益,因此在嵌
入式系统得到广泛的应用。
一、    TFFS文件系统结构简介
Tornado的TrueFFS是和VxWorks兼容的一种M-
Systems Flite实现方式,版本为2.0。它为种类繁多的flash存
嵌入式操作系统VxWorks中TFFS文件系统的构建
本地下载

评论